PACIEZNIK?

How do you pronounce it?!

 

In Ukrainian, Pacieznik means 'beekeeper'. 
(We don’t do any beekeeping ourselves but we’d be able
to find you a home where you could if that’s what you’re looking for.)

 

 

It's pronounced “pas-ich-nik” (accent on the 1st syllable)…
kind of like saying ‘sausage’ with a ‘p’ instead of the ‘s’
and a ‘nick’ on the end…p-ausage-nick.
